About this ebook

Career. Family. Romance. 

It’s Complicated.


Trouble (Book 1; 384 pg.)


Brilliant criminal defense attorney Mike Baldwin follows the highest ethical standards. In his career and his personal life.


Until a fascinating—and off-limits—woman named Dara Williams shows up and ignites a scorching passion that threatens Mike’s career and everything in its path.


Including Mike’s tenuous relationship with his brother. Who also wants Dara...


Risk (Book 2; 304 pg.)


Opposites attract. But can they stick?


Bad boy personal trainer Justus Robinson thrives on hot hookups with easy women.


Brainy lawyer Angela Dennis avoids romance and obsesses about making partner at her firm.


A shocking event throws them together and pits them against each other, making a love match unlikely. Or is it?

About the author

A recovering lawyer, Ann Christopher is an award-winning contemporary romance author. Her series include JOURNEY'S END (small-town contemporary romance), THE DAVIES LEGACY (contemporary romance), WARNER FAMILY SECRETS & LIES (contemporary romance), and the DEADLY series (romantic suspense). Ann has also written 5 novellas, one young adult novel, MONSTRUM, first in her BELLA MONSTRUM horror trilogy, and a tragically bad starter novel that will forever remain under her bed, where it belongs.


When she's not writing or communing with her readers on her Facebook page, Ann likes to do the following, in no particular order: read; cook; eat; hang out at Target looking for new stuff she doesn't need; crochet; quilt; play with her 2 rescue dogs and 2 rescue cats; and travel the world with her family.


Her favorite cities are Washington, D.C., Venice and Paris, in case you were wondering. She lives in Ohio with her husband and over-scheduled teenagers.
